摘要
以羟丙基_β_环糊精为手性选择试剂,首次对外消旋的2_(9_蒽基)_2_羟基乙酸对映体的毛细管电泳分离进行了研究。比较了环糊精的种类、浓度、背景电解质的类型及pH对分离的影响。实验结果表明,采用15mmol/L羟丙基_β_环糊精为手性选择试剂,在20 mmol/L的三羟甲基氨基甲烷(Tris)-磷酸缓冲体系中(pH 6.0),2_(9_蒽基)_2_羟基乙酸对映体达到基线分离,分离度为1.58。
2-(9-Anthryl)- 2-hydroxyacetic acid enantiomers were for the first time separated by capillary electrophoresis using hydroxypropyl-β-cyclodextrin as chiral selector. The effects of the type and the concentration of β-cyclodextrins, the background electrolyte and its pH on resolution were investigated. A good separation of 2- (9-Anthryl) -2-hydroxyacetic acid was achieved by using 20 mmol/L Tris - H3PO4(pH 6.0) containing 15 mmol/L hydroxypropyl -β - cyclodextrin. The baseline separation of 2- (9 - anthryl) - 2 - hydroxyacetic acid enantiomers was achieved with a resolution factor of 1.58.
